    you should be able to go anywhere that has automotive paint and get an exact match. they use the paint code. they will even put it in a spray can if you want.

    For the Silver, I just used a spray on brushed aluminum paint that I got from Pep Boys for my Gauge pod and it looks exactly the same as the dash.
